PBFT02 is an investigational gene therapy designed to treat neurodegenerative diseases, primarily frontotemporal dementia (FTD) associated with mutations in the GRN gene (FTD-GRN) and C9orf72 gene (FTD-C9orf72). It utilizes a non-replicating recombinant adeno-associated virus serotype 1 (AAV1) vector to deliver a functional copy of the human GRN gene encoding progranulin directly into the central nervous system via intra-cisterna magna administration. The goal is to elevate progranulin levels in the brain and cerebrospinal fluid, thereby restoring lysosomal function, reducing neuroinflammation, and slowing disease progression. Preclinical studies have shown broad CNS distribution of the vector and robust increases in CSF progranulin levels. PBFT02 has received Fast Track and Orphan Drug designations from regulatory agencies[1][2][3][4][5][6].
